Hi Mike,
If it was me, I would fit a Weber 34 DMS[A] from a 124 Spider, or from many sport cars from the 1970's. Should fit straight on, and give more performance. Parts are easy to get hold of.
Try asking the Spider clubs. A carb should be available from say a scrap car,

Well, there was about 4 different manifold design through 1960's to the 1980's, but its the stud pattern and design that stayed mainly the same, that is important. The worst problem here to make it fit, would be to fit the 124 Spider manifold as well. But Iam sure the carb will fit straight on the 125 manifold.

Carb will fit manifold but the 125 has a linkage on the side of the cambox for the hand throttle and most of the chokes foul it , the 125 hasent a cable

Just fit a choke cable, or get an auto choke carb. Why do you need a hand cable? Just remove the cam box linkage, and maybe utilise it for the choke cable. All the hand cable does, is open the throttle, and Fiat soon dropped the idea.
Its a matter of getting a smooth throttle cable run and choke cable run. So you may have to fettle a linkage to make it work, but well worth the effort.
